Esplorazione dei file batch eseguiti automaticamente

Introduzione ai file batch eseguiti automaticamente (autoexec.bat)

I file batch eseguiti automaticamente (autoexec.bat) sono un tipo di file di computer utilizzato dal sistema operativo Microsoft Windows per automatizzare una serie di attività. Il file autoexec.bat è un file di testo contenente comandi che verranno eseguiti all'avvio del sistema operativo.

Storia dei file batch eseguiti automaticamente

Il file autoexec.bat è stato introdotto per la prima volta nel sistema operativo MS-DOS di Microsoft. Inizialmente, il file autoexec.bat veniva utilizzato per impostare l'ambiente del computer, ad esempio per impostare la stampante predefinita o le preferenze predefinite per l'ambiente della riga di comando. Nelle versioni moderne di Windows, il file autoexec.bat non viene più utilizzato.

Come funzionano i file batch eseguiti automaticamente

Il file autoexec.bat contiene comandi che verranno eseguiti all'avvio del sistema operativo. Questi comandi possono andare dall'impostazione dell'ambiente del computer all'esecuzione di applicazioni o programmi specifici. In alcuni casi, il file autoexec.bat può anche eseguire altri file batch.

Vantaggi dei file batch eseguiti automaticamente

Il vantaggio principale dell'uso di un file autoexec.bat è che consente agli utenti di automatizzare alcune attività che altrimenti dovrebbero essere eseguite manualmente. Ciò consente agli utenti di risparmiare tempo e fatica, in quanto possono impostare il computer in modo che sia pronto all'uso dopo l'avvio.

Limitazioni dei file batch eseguiti automaticamente

La principale limitazione dell'uso di un file autoexec.bat è che può essere utilizzato solo su computer che utilizzano il sistema operativo Microsoft Windows. Inoltre, alcuni dei comandi utilizzati nel file autoexec.bat potrebbero non essere compatibili con le nuove versioni di Windows.

Come creare un file batch ad esecuzione automatica

La creazione di un file autoexec.bat è relativamente semplice. Per prima cosa, gli utenti dovranno aprire l'applicazione Notepad sul proprio computer. Quindi, si possono digitare i comandi che si desidera vengano eseguiti all'avvio del computer. Infine, dovranno salvare il file come file autoexec.bat nella directory principale dell'unità C.

Come modificare un file batch eseguito automaticamente

Se gli utenti desiderano modificare un file autoexec.bat esistente, devono aprire il file in un editor di testo come Notepad. Quindi, possono modificare i comandi e salvare il file. È importante ricordare di salvare il file autoexec.bat nella directory principale dell'unità C.

8. Se gli utenti hanno problemi con un file autoexec.bat, possono provare a eseguire il file in DOSBox, un emulatore gratuito che può essere usato per eseguire applicazioni DOS sui computer moderni. Inoltre, gli utenti possono provare a disabilitare il file autoexec.bat rinominandolo in un altro modo e riavviando il computer.

FAQ
Autoexec bat esiste ancora?

Sì, il file autoexec.bat esiste ancora, anche se non è più utilizzato con la stessa frequenza di un tempo. Autoexec.bat era un file utilizzato nelle prime versioni di Microsoft Windows per eseguire automaticamente comandi o programmi all'avvio. Oggi, la maggior parte delle funzionalità di autoexec.bat è stata sostituita dal Registro di Windows o dall'Editor oggetti dei Criteri di gruppo.

Qual è il file batch eseguibile automaticamente?

Un file batch è automaticamente eseguibile se ha i permessi di file corretti e se è collocato in una directory inclusa nel PATH di sistema.

Come si fa a far sì che un file batch venga eseguito automaticamente all'avvio di Windows?

Esistono diversi modi per far sì che un file batch venga eseguito automaticamente all'avvio di Windows. Un modo è creare un collegamento al file batch e collocarlo nella cartella di avvio. Un altro modo è aggiungere una riga al Registro di sistema di Windows per eseguire automaticamente il file batch all'avvio di Windows.

Come si esegue automaticamente uno script?

Esistono alcuni modi per eseguire automaticamente uno script. Un modo è quello di utilizzare un task scheduler, come cron su Linux o Task Scheduler su Windows. Un altro modo è usare uno strumento come forever, che mantiene in esecuzione uno script anche se si blocca.

Come si esegue un file batch automaticamente ogni 5 minuti?

Ci sono alcuni modi per farlo:

1. Usare l'Utilità di pianificazione di Windows per eseguire automaticamente il file batch a un'ora o a un intervallo specifico.

2. Utilizzare uno strumento di pianificazione di terze parti come Z-Cron.

3. Utilizzare un semplice script in loop.

Supponendo che si utilizzi Windows, ecco come utilizzare il Task Scheduler:

1. Aprire il Task Scheduler facendo clic su Start, digitando "task scheduler" nella casella di ricerca e premendo Invio.

2. Nella finestra dell'Utilità di pianificazione, fare clic sul collegamento "Crea attività" nel riquadro Azioni.

3. Nella finestra di dialogo "Crea attività", assegnare all'attività un nome e una descrizione, quindi selezionare l'opzione "Esegui se l'utente è connesso o meno".

4. Nella scheda "Trigger", fare clic sul pulsante "Nuovo...".

5. Nella finestra di dialogo "Nuovo trigger", selezionare l'opzione "Settimanale" e specificare la frequenza di esecuzione dell'attività. Ad esempio, per eseguire l'attività ogni 5 minuti, selezionare l'opzione "Ripeti attività ogni" e inserire "5" per il valore dei minuti.

6. Fare clic sul pulsante "OK" per salvare l'attivazione.

7. Nella scheda "Azioni", fare clic sul pulsante "Nuovo...".

8. Nella finestra di dialogo "Nuova azione", selezionare l'opzione "Avvia un programma" e quindi sfogliare il percorso del file batch.

9. Fare clic sul pulsante "OK" per salvare l'azione.

10. Fare clic sul pulsante "OK" per salvare l'attività.